Peer to peer networks
This following section provides the RF communication type and RF mode for XTend RF Module peer-to-peer networks.
Definition
In Peer-to-peer networks, RF devices remain synchronized without the use of master/server dependencies. Each
device shares the roles of master and slave. Digi's peer-to-peer architecture features fast synch times (35 ms to
synchronize devices) and fast cold start times (50 ms before transmission).

Sample network profile (Acknowledged communications)
Assume the default value for all parameters that are not in this list. These profiles do not reflect addressing
implementations.
All devices:
1. Send
ATMY 0
to set the source address to 0x00.
2. Send
ATDT FFFF
to set the destination address to 0xFFFF.
3. Send
ATRR 3
to set the number of retries to 3.
